Simplifying 4y + -4 + 10x + 65 = 0 Reorder the terms: -4 + 65 + 10x + 4y = 0 Combine like terms: -4 + 65 = 61 61 + 10x + 4y = 0 Solving 61 + 10x + 4y = 0 Solving for variable 'x'. Move all terms containing x to the left, all other terms to the right. Add '-61' to each side of the equation. 61 + 10x + -61 + 4y = 0 + -61 Reorder the terms: 61 + -61 + 10x + 4y = 0 + -61 Combine like terms: 61 + -61 = 0 0 + 10x + 4y = 0 + -61 10x + 4y = 0 + -61 Combine like terms: 0 + -61 = -61 10x + 4y = -61 Add '-4y' to each side of the equation. 10x + 4y + -4y = -61 + -4y Combine like terms: 4y + -4y = 0 10x + 0 = -61 + -4y 10x = -61 + -4y Divide each side by '10'. x = -6.1 + -0.4y Simplifying x = -6.1 + -0.4y
